Recall that during gene expression, genes are transcribed and translated into proteins, so these changes in nucleotide structure

may directly impact the ____________ that are synthesized.
Biology
1 answer:
mariarad [96]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Proteins.

Explanation:

The central dogma of the molecular biology helps to understand the way by which genetic information flows in the living organisms. The genetic information as DNA replication, transcription and translation.

The process of transcription and translation is important for the gene expression. The mutation in any base pair sequence or the mutation that might affect the transcription and translation process will effect the different proteins that are synthesized normally.

Thus, the answer is protein.

Which of the following statements correctly describes how Mendel accounted for the observation that traits had disappeared in th
Genrish500 [490]

Answer:

A) Traits can be dominant or recessive, and the recessive traits were "hidden" by the dominant ones in the F1.

Explanation:

Mendel discovered the fundamental theory of heredity: that inheritance involves the passing of genes (he called it discrete units of inheritance), from parents to offspring. Those genes are with two alleles in the genotype, one inherited from the father and other inherited from the mother.

When he cross-bred pure-bred parent (always produced offspring identical to the parent) plants dominant traits were always seen in the offspring, while recessive traits were hidden until the first-generation (F1) hybrid plants were left to self-pollinate. Mendel also noticed that in second-generation (F2) of the offspring 3:1 was ratio of dominant to recessive traits.
